Minetti, Wojcikova earn first-team LSWA All-Louisiana honors

6/28/2022 2:10:00 PM

NATCHITOCHES – A pair of Northwestern State tennis players have been recognized as two of the state's top players.
 
Sophomores Mariella Minetti and Viktorie Wojcikova earned first-team recognition on the Louisiana Sports Writers Association Women's College Tennis Team, which was announced Tuesday afternoon by the organization.
 
The pair's first-team honors made NSU, the Southland Conference regular-season champion, one of two teams to place multiple players on the six-member first team. Tulane also had a pair of first-team selections.
 
It is the first time since 2010 the Lady Demons have produced multiple first-team All-Louisiana selections.
 
Minetti, a Tampere, Finland, native, was a first-team All-Southland Conference selection at No. 3 singles and part of a second-team No. 1 doubles pair. She posted a 15-3 overall mark in singles play, including a 6-0 mark in Southland play, and was 12-5 in doubles play.
 
Minetti's .833 winning percentage at No. 3 is tied for sixth in school single-season history at that singles position.
 
Wojcikova matched her teammates' singles mark, going 14-3 at No. 5 singles and 1-0 at No. 4 singles this season. She added a 15-3 doubles mark with teammate Rozi Dohnalova, earning first-team All-Southland Conference honors at No. 5 singles and No. 2 doubles with Dohnalova.

Wojcikova's .824 winning percentage at No. 5 singles is the fourth-best single-season mark in school history.
 
Like Minetti, Wojcikova was undefeated in Southland singles play and notched a perfect conference mark in doubles play. Wojcikova, a native of the Czech Republic, won her final 10 singles matches of the season.
 
The pair of sophomores are the first NSU players to earn first-team All-Louisiana acclaim since Polina Mutel in 2018.
 
 
 
2022 LOUISIANA SPORTS WRITERS ASSOCIATION WOMEN'S COLLEGE TENNIS TEAM 
FIRST TEAM 
Safiya Carrington, LSU   
Lina Hohnhold, New Orleans 
Mariella Minetti, Northwestern State 
Charlotte Russell, Tulane 
Viktorie Wojchikova, Northwestern State 
Lahari Yelamanchili, Tulane 
 
SECOND TEAM 
Lucy Carpenter, Loyola 
Najah Dawson, Louisiana Tech 
Kareemah Muhammad, Xavier 
Alicia Romero Gomez, LSU Alexandria 
Olivia Scattini, LSU Alexandria 
Ilana Tetruashvili, Louisiana Tech 
 
HONORABLE MENTION 
Annemart Kleijn, LSU Alexandria; Patricia Martinez Molina, LSU Alexandria; Jiayun Zhu Tulane. 
 
WOMEN'S PLAYER OF THE YEAR 
Lahari Yelamanchili, Tulane 
 
WOMEN'S NEWCOMER OF THE YEAR 
Najah Dawson, Louisiana Tech 
 
WOMEN'S FRESHMAN OF THE YEAR 
Kareemah Muhammad, Xavier 
 
WOMEN'S COACH OF THE YEAR 
Melinda Descant, LSU Alexandria
